The question asks which equation represents the total number of hours, h, that Cooper will volunteer at the community food bank. If Cooper works 3.5 hours every day for two weeks, and there are 7 days in a week, then the total number of days he works is 7 days/week × 2 weeks = 14 days. The total number of hours he will volunteer is calculated by multiplying the number of days by the number of hours he works each day.
An appropriate equation would be h = 3.5 × 14, which simplifies to h = 49. This is the total number of hours he will volunteer over two weeks.
